What is CT physics testing?

CT physics testing is the annual (and as-needed) evaluation of a CT scanner's radiation dose, image quality, equipment performance, and safety. Regular testing keeps scanners operating within spec and keeps your facility inspection- and accreditation-ready.

What we measure

Radiation dose

CTDIvol, DLP, patient dose estimates, organ-dose assessments, and concrete recommendations for dose reduction.

Image quality

Spatial and contrast resolution, noise, uniformity, and artifact assessment.

Equipment performance

Table movement accuracy, gantry tilt, laser alignment, collimation, and tube-current modulation behavior.

Safety

Interlocks, AEC performance, collimation accuracy, and patient-positioning checks.

FAQ

How often does a CT need physics testing?

Annually for the comprehensive evaluation, plus testing after major service, tube replacement, or significant protocol changes.

What's in a standard CT evaluation?

Dose measurements, image-quality phantom testing, equipment-performance checks, safety verification, and a compliance report suitable for state and ACR submission.
